  • Dutch health insurance 101: a beginner’s guide

    Are you planning to come to the Netherlands for work? Everyone who lives or works in the Netherlands is required by law to take out Dutch health insurance. A standard health insurance package is compulsory covering consultation with a GP, hospital treatment, and prescription, while an additional package such as for dental check-ups is optional.
